Water Seepage Can Become a Nightmare


A reduced assurance implies that the durability of the product is poor, leading to repeated maintenance. Adding new roofing layers involves stripping old material and securing the new roofing over the support structure. Any improperly sealed spots during installation could trigger moisture issues, causing roofing failures and increasing expenses. Additionally, air gaps allow wind to pass through. Ignoring such problems can upset guests, impact your goodwill, and affect profitability.

Compromised Structural Integrity


A shorter warranty indicates repetitive roof changes, leading to an increase in the number of screw holes in your roof foundation. Over time, this can compromise the integrity, potentially leading to major restoration or full replacements. Continuing with a weakened structure poses hazards, as people may avoid to sit beneath a thatch roof supported by a vulnerable support, worrying about its safety.
